2012-12-06 3 views
0

In-app purchase을 사용하여 Google Play에서 다운로드 할 수있는 앱이 있습니다.내 앱에서 인앱 구매를 사용하려면 정보가 필요합니까?

  1. 내가 구글 플레이에서 제품을 구입하기 위해 샘플 제품 ID android.test.purchased을 사용하고 있습니다. 나는 제품을 구입할 수 있고 축배 메시지 Thank you. Your item will appear shortly을 얻을 수 있지만 logcat 메시지와 내가 구입 한 항목을 볼 수 없습니다. 이것은 내가 사용하는 코드입니다

    public Handler mTransactionHandler = new Handler() { 
    public void handleMessage(android.os.Message msg) { 
        Log.i(TAG, "Transaction complete"); 
        Log.i(TAG, "Transaction status: " + BillingHelper.latestPurchase.purchaseState); 
        Log.i(TAG, "Item purchased is: " + BillingHelper.latestPurchase.productId); 
    
        if (BillingHelper.latestPurchase.isPurchased()) { 
         Log.i(TAG, " is purchased completed "); 
         showItem(); 
        } 
    }; 
    

    }};

  2. 구입시 제품 ID를 사용하는 경우 원래 신용 카드 정보를 제공해야합니까? 제품을 구매하려면 기기의 기본 계정으로 테스트 계정을 사용하고 있습니다.

답변

1

문서는

.. 그 자금 (돈의 거래) 실 거예요 overthere..It 계정 테스트에서 가상 트랜잭션을 것으로 보인다 발생하더라도 원래의 신용 카드 정보를 제공 할 필요가 테스트를 위해 자신의 제품을 구매하는 것을 말한다
+0

은 정상입니다. 구입 한 제품을 볼 수없는 이유는 무엇입니까? –

+0

그 코드에 대한 내 logcat에서 구입 한 제품을 볼 수 있습니다 당신을 위해 몰라 !! : – Villan

+0

전체 코드를 업데이트 할 수 있습니까? –